Cote d’Ivoire still don’t know if Dider Drogba will play or not after breaking his arm. Drogba fractured a forearm in a friendly against Japan, June 4. Ivorian spokesman Ouattara Hegaud said, June 7, that no decision has yet been taken on 32-year-old Drogba's fitness for the 2010 FIFA World Cup . Kolo Toure has been given the captaincy, in place of Drogba. The Manchester City centre-back Toure is set to come up against a familiar old foe. Cristiano Ronaldo, the former Old Trafford favorite, enjoyed some epic battles with the Ivorian during his time in the English Premier League. The in-form Real Madrid maestro, upon whose shoulders rest the hopes of an entire nation, will doubtless look to use those past experiences to gain an edge. Appointed in March of this year, Sven-Goran Eriksson will take charge of the Elephants in a competitive match for the first time against Portugal. It was the former England coach’s previous experience in the FIFA World Cup – reaching the quarter-finals in both 2002 and 2006 – that won him the job, and if the reaction of his players is anything to go by, he has already made a considerable impact.
“Eriksson has put an added emphasis on playing as a team and not just as a collection of individuals. He has managed to change the mindset of the squad and of each player. We’ve always had good players, but have never been able to properly work together as an effective unit, defending and attacking as one,” Kolo Toure, Côte d’Ivoire defender
Portugal has been dogged by inconsistency after the 2006 semi-finalists were forced to qualify via a play-off, but they’ll look to replicate the good form they showed in their pre-event friendly matches. Parts of their Cup qualifying woes were due to Ronaldo’s off-season surgery, but he’s ready to go know. They will rely on talisman Cristiano Ronaldo to get them off to the best possible start in what many regard as the toughest group of all . Deprived of the injured Nani, Carlos Queiroz’s men will need to rediscover that form if they have serious pretensions of emulating here in South Africa their achievements of four years ago in Germany.
“Winning this game would make things much easier for us in terms of progressing in the competition. I want to be on top form so as to be recognised as the tournament’s best player, and to help the team to move forward,” Cristiano Ronaldo,
Portuguese forward.
